Here are seven signs that you could benefit from a pension review:
1. You’re Within 10 Years of Retirement
The final decade before retirement is one of the most important times to get your finances in order. With fewer years left to make contributions, every decision carries more weight.
Now is the time to ask:
- Am I saving enough?
- Will my pension support my lifestyle?
- Should I adjust my investment strategy?
A pension review with The Bateman Group helps answer these questions, giving you clear projections based on your current pensions, spending goals, and timeline.
2. You Have Multiple Pension Pots
Over the course of a career, it’s common to accumulate several pensions from different employers. But managing them separately can be confusing and costly.
Consolidating your pensions could:
- Reduce fees
- Simplify your retirement planning
- Improve investment performance
We’ll review your existing pots and advise whether consolidation is right for you, ensuring you don’t lose track of your hard-earned savings.
3. You’re Unsure What Your Pension Is Worth
If you haven’t checked your pension value recently, you might be surprised. Many people don’t fully understand what their pension is currently worth or what it’s expected to pay out at retirement.
A Bateman Group pension review provides:
- A clear valuation of all your pensions
- Insight into how they’re performing
- A forecast of your expected income
Armed with this information, you can make more informed decisions about your future.
4. You’re Worried About Outliving Your Pension
Worrying about running out of money in retirement?
A pension review can help you:
- Understand sustainable withdrawal rates
- Plan for different retirement phases
- Build in safety nets for unexpected costs
We help you create a strategy that supports the lifestyle you want, for as long as you need.
5. You Want to Access Your Pension Soon
Thinking about taking a lump sum or drawing income from your pension? Before you do, it’s crucial to understand your options and the tax implications.
A review will explore:
- Tax-free lump sum allowances
- Drawdown vs. annuity choices
- How to structure withdrawals efficiently
Our team can guide you through this complex process and help you make decisions that minimise tax and maximise flexibility.
6. You’ve Had a Change in Circumstances
Any significant shift in your personal or financial life can (and should) prompt a review of your pension and retirement plans.
We take a holistic approach, ensuring your pension aligns with your current goals, responsibilities, and family situation.
7. You Don’t Have a Retirement Plan
If you’re simply saving into your pension without a clear retirement strategy, it’s time to evaluate. Many people don’t know:
- When they can afford to retire
- How much they’ll need each year
- What lifestyle their pension will support
A pension review can turn vague goals into a clear roadmap. We help you set achievable targets, track progress, and feel confident about your future.
